CD1B Antibody (CC40) is a mouse monoclonal IgG1 antibody that detects CD1B in ovine and bovine species through flow cytometry (FCM). CD1B is a crucial member of the CD1 multigene family, which encodes glycoproteins that play a significant role in the immune response by presenting lipid antigens to T lymphocytes. CD1B is primarily located on the surface of antigen-presenting cells, including dendritic cells and B cells, where CD1B facilitates the recognition of lipid-based antigens, thereby influencing T cell activation and differentiation. CD1B′s proper functioning is vital for the immune system′s ability to respond to lipid antigens, which are often derived from pathogens. Additionally, CD1B′s interaction with β-2-Microglobulin is essential for stability and surface expression, ensuring effective antigen presentation to T cells. The human CD1 genes, including CD1B, are clustered on chromosome 1q 22-23, highlighting their evolutionary relationship and functional importance in immune regulation.
